Sign In — Free (10 views/day)PROJECT RIGHT SIDE FOUNDATION, founded in 2011, is a small nonprofit that reported $291K in total revenue in fiscal year 2019. Revenue surged 143% from the prior year, signaling strong growth momentum. The organization ran a surplus of $60K, a strong 21% operating margin.
CONDUCT RESEARCH TO ESTABLISH THE PUBLIC'S ATTITUDE AND POSITIONS ON KEY LGBT POLICIES AND EDUCATE THE PUBLIC ON POLICIES THAT IMPACT THE FREEDOMS OF LGBT AMERICANS
CONDUCTS PUBLIC OPINION RESEARCH TO EDUCATE THE PUBLIC ON POLICIES REALTED TO THE EQUAL RIGHTS AND EQUALITY FOR LESBIAN, GAY, BISEXUAL, AND TRANSGENDER INDIVIDUALS
